| Bedoukian, Paul Z. | ||
| "A Classification of the Coins of the Artaxiad Dynasty of Armenia" (1968) | ||
| Museum Notes, 1968, vol. 14, p. 41-66. | ||
| Abstract: The coinage of the Artaxiad dynasty of Armenia (189 B.C.-A.D. 6) is discussed and a brief review given of the history of this period. A new classification is presented which is based on hitherto unpublished coins and historical factors which influenced the coinage. Some of the attributions are at variance with previous publications. [Author] | ||
| "A Coin of Tigranes the Great of Armenia, Struck in Commagene" (1970) | ||
| Numismatic Chronicle, 1970, tome/ser. 7, vol. 10, p. 19-22. | ||
| Abstract: A copper coin having obv. image of Tigranes of Armenia and rev. the legend BASILEUS ANTIOXOYwith a lion walking, is attested to Tigranes who controlled Commegene prior to his conquests of Syria and Palestine. The coin was probably struck before 69 B.C. when Tigranes was defeated by Pompey and Antiochus became a vassel of Rome. [Author] | ||

| Benjamin, S. G. W. | ||
| The Story of Persia (1896) | ||
| In: Series: The Story of The Nations | ||
| New York: G. P. Putnam's Sons, 1896 | ||
| Abstract:
The author, S. G. W. Benjamin, was a U. S. Minister to Persia. He had written an earlier book entitled Persia and the Persians. That volume was intended to give a description of Persia as it was when he lived there. This present volume is a history of Persia, offering a narrative of the most noteworthy characters and events of that ancient empire from its foundation in prehistoric times. It gives attention to the great career of the House of Sassan. Fewer information is presented on the Saracen invasion and the rise of the Sefaveans. He gives information about the character and career of Chosroes Parveez and discusses the quality of Persian military talents and courage. [Preface] Includes chapter: THE PARTHIANS: Murder of Phraortes; Campaign of Marc Anthony. | ||
